Output 83dac18720e68b447f76a17d47de584bed13cf19568efc5f1cc9b775a4d64713:4

value
60173480
script pubkey
OP_0 OP_PUSHBYTES_20 2def77ba4e4e29b0ff4031eb78160d924d575c61
address
bc1q9hhh0wjwfc5mpl6qx84hs9sdjfx4whrpux6a4a
transaction
83dac18720e68b447f76a17d47de584bed13cf19568efc5f1cc9b775a4d64713
spent
true